Trade ministry to unveil passenger car industry plan next month
Journal Staff Report

KIEV, June 8 – The Economic Development and Trade Ministry plans in a month to submit to the cabinet of ministers a state program for the development of the passenger car building industry for the period until 2020, Volodymyr Hornik, the deputy head of the basic sector development department at the ministry, told reporters.

The program foresees an increase in the import duty on passenger cars from 10% to 25% as a measure to protect the market and create favorable investment climate.

"This is first of the tools [that will be used] to protect the domestic market, which will trigger the development of the automobile industry, as with a 10% rate investors are not interested in coming to our market. It's important for us today to create the localization of production, so adjacent areas might produce metal for cars and spare parts," He said that in coming month the program should be agreed with the Finance Ministry, Justice Ministry, the State Customs Service and Tax Service.
